Làm thế nào để ước tính và bù cho sự thay đổi doppler trong tín hiệu không dây?


16

Tôi đã tự hỏi phương pháp tốt nào tồn tại để ước tính (và bù tiếp theo) cho sự dịch chuyển doppler cho các tín hiệu truyền đi, có thể là âm thanh hoặc RF, trong bối cảnh của comms.

Câu hỏi: Cụ thể, nếu mức độ dịch chuyển doppler thay đổi theo thời lượng của một gói, cách tốt nhất để ước tính (theo dõi nó?) Và sau đó bù cho nó. Giả sử chúng ta có một trình tự huấn luyện. Bạn cũng có thể giả sử băng thông tín hiệu BW theo thứ tự của sóng mang. (ví dụ: nếu tín hiệu băng thông tồn tại từ 2500-7500 Hz, thì BW của nó là 5000Hz, như là sóng mang của nó.)

Một số nền tảng bổ sung cho bối cảnh:

  • Một phương pháp tôi tìm thấy trong quá trình nghiên cứu:
    • Vì tôi có trình tự huấn luyện và biết tần số của nó, trước tiên tôi ước tính tần số nhận được của nó.
    • Tiếp theo, tôi lấy mẫu lại toàn bộ gói theo tỷ lệ liên quan đến tốc độ của sóng trong môi trường, tần số truyền đã biết và tần số thay đổi doppler ước tính mới của tôi.
    • Điều này hoạt động tốt trong các mô phỏng, nhưng điểm yếu là ước tính tần số phải rất chính xác và nó cũng giả định rằng sự thay đổi doppler không thay đổi trong suốt thời gian của gói.

Có phương pháp nào khác có thể được sử dụng để giải quyết vấn đề khi doppler thay đổi trong suốt thời gian của gói không? Ý kiến ​​của phương pháp nói trên là gì?

Cảm ơn nhiều!


Bạn có nghĩ rằng bạn có thể đưa ra một ví dụ cụ thể hơn? Ngoài ra, bạn đã thử biến đổi Hilbert để ước tính tần số chưa?
Phonon

@Phonon, bạn đang đề cập đến việc đo tần số tức thời bằng cách sử dụng biến đổi hilbert? ... Ngoài ra, bạn muốn biết thêm chi tiết về khía cạnh nào? Tôi sẽ sẵn sàng cung cấp.
Spacey

Nền tảng phần mềm nào là tốt nhất cho các loại mô phỏng như PLL với tần số và pha lệch khác nhau?

Tốt hơn là hỏi câu hỏi của bạn bằng cách sử dụng Ask Questionthay vì hỏi nó ở một nơi được phân bổ cho câu trả lời của câu hỏi khác.
Mahdi Khosravi

Câu trả lời:


14

Đây là một vấn đề truyền thông rất phổ biến. Tìm trong sách giáo khoa về "đồng bộ tần số"; toàn bộ cuốn sách đã được viết về những chủ đề này và có liên quan. Kỹ thuật mà bạn sẽ chọn là một chức năng của các chi tiết cụ thể trong hệ thống của bạn. Có hai nguồn bù tần số phổ biến:

  • Sự khác nhau về tần số giữa bộ dao động tham chiếu tại máy phát và máy thu. Lỗi này thường nhỏ, tùy thuộc vào độ chính xác của các mốc thời gian có sẵn và có thể được giảm thiểu bằng một số chi phí. Bộ tạo dao động tinh thể giá rẻ thường đạt được 50 phần triệu lỗi hoặc tốt hơn (mặc dù điều này không trôi khi tuổi tinh thể). Nếu bạn có ngân sách lớn hơn, bạn có thể sử dụng một cái gì đó như tiêu chuẩn Rubidium, cung cấp ~ 1 phần nghìn tỷ lỗi tần số. Một cách tiếp cận rẻ hơn và ngày càng phổ biến là sử dụng máy thu GPS có đầu ra tần số chính xác (thường là 10 MHz). Cơ sở thời gian chính xác cao có sẵn từ chòm sao GPS có thể được sử dụng để huấn luyện tham chiếu chính xác theo tần số.

  • Hiệu ứng động học vật lý giữa máy phát và máy thu. Một ví dụ đáng chú ý trong đó ứng dụng này là dành cho các ứng dụng liên lạc vệ tinh (đặc biệt là ở các quỹ đạo thấp hơn), nơi vệ tinh đang di chuyển (và tăng tốc) rất nhanh so với bất kỳ người quan sát nào trên Trái đất. Tốc độ hướng tâm cao của vệ tinh về phía máy thu sẽ gây ra dịch chuyển Doppler và bất kỳ thay đổi nào về vận tốc do quỹ đạo của nó gây ra sẽ khiến sự dịch chuyển đó thay đổi theo thời gian. Trong các ứng dụng mà bạn có các loại động lực này, bạn thường không thể giảm thiểu nó nhiều, vì vậy bạn còn lại với việc xây dựng một bộ thu chấp nhận các hiệu ứng.

Vậy làm thế nào để một máy thu đồng bộ hóa với máy phát trong những trường hợp này?

  • Một cách tiếp cận phổ biến hữu ích cho các tín hiệu điều chế pha hoặc tần số là sử dụng vòng khóa pha . Bản thân thiết kế PLL là một chủ đề phức tạp, nhưng về bản chất, chúng là các hệ thống phản hồi có thể được sử dụng để thu nhận và theo dõi bù pha và tần số trong khi máy thu của bạn đang hoạt động. Nếu bạn chỉ cần đồng bộ hóa tần số, thì bạn có thể sử dụng vòng lặp khóa tần số thay thế; trong khi họ sẽ không cung cấp đồng bộ hóa pha cho bạn, họ thường có các thuộc tính mua lại tốt hơn.

  • Để thay thế cho một vòng phản hồi, cũng có feedforward phương pháp để ước lượng tần số hoặc giai đoạn bù đắp. Một cách tiếp cận tiếp theo sẽ tận dụng chuỗi đào tạo của bạn để ước tính lỗi tần số dựa trên cách bù pha thay đổi trong quá trình của chuỗi. Tuy nhiên, nếu tần số bù thay đổi khi thời gian tiếp tục, bạn sẽ cần lặp lại quy trình ước tính để cho phép máy thu của bạn bắt kịp.

  • Một kỹ thuật khác là thiết kế hệ thống của bạn trở nên mạnh mẽ để bù đắp tần số (khá nhỏ). Điều chế pha được mã hóa vi sai là một ví dụ về điều này (mặc dù lỗi tần số sẽ hiển thị dưới dạng bù pha sau khi giải mã vi sai, phải được xử lý). Các dạng sóng được điều chế tần số như FSK cũng có một số mức kháng với tần số bù, miễn là độ lệch này nhỏ so với độ lệch tần số được sử dụng bởi máy phát.

Tóm tắt rất ngắn này thực sự chỉ làm trầy xước bề mặt của một số phương pháp tiếp cận nổi tiếng hơn. Đồng bộ hóa có thể là một vấn đề khó giải quyết theo những cách thực tế, và đã có nhiều nghiên cứu trong nhiều năm qua về những cách khác nhau để làm điều đó. Nó sẽ phụ thuộc vào chính xác cách cấu trúc hệ thống của bạn và một biến rất quan trọng: SNR mục tiêu. Không có một câu trả lời "đúng" duy nhất. Tôi sẽ đưa ra một đề nghị trong sách giáo khoa; mặc dù nó rất tốn kém, "Kỹ thuật đồng bộ hóa cho máy thu kỹ thuật số" của Mengali là một văn bản toàn diện về đồng bộ hóa thời gian, pha và tần số.


cảm ơn câu trả lời của bạn! Trường hợp của tôi chắc chắn rơi vào số 2 (động lực học vật lý giữa máy phát và máy thu). Đó là, máy thu của tôi đang di chuyển so với máy phát của tôi và tín hiệu của tôi là CDMA. Điều khiến tôi bối rối là gói tin nhận được thực sự có thể bị kéo dài hoặc rút ngắn thời gian - PLL theo dõi tần số có hoạt động hay không hoạt động trong trường hợp này? Tôi cho rằng nó đi xuống tại sao tôi có thể hoặc không thể sử dụng các phương pháp theo dõi tần số để bù cho doppler?
Spacey

Kế toán cho biến dạng thời gian do hiệu ứng Doppler là công việc của bộ đồng bộ hóa thời gian, mà bạn sẽ thấy được thảo luận trong cùng một văn bản. Các cấu trúc để theo dõi thời gian biểu tượng chính xác chia sẻ rất nhiều khái niệm với các khái niệm cho đồng bộ hóa tần số và pha.
Jason R

Tôi hiểu đồng bộ tần số có thể chia sẻ rất nhiều với các bộ bù doppler, (rốt cuộc, bạn cuối cùng là tần số theo dõi), nhưng điều gì sẽ xảy ra nếu sự thay đổi doppler của bạn rất lớn (giả sử, 3 Hz, so với sóng mang của bạn, 300 Hz?). Tôi hiểu rằng người ta không thể sử dụng đồng bộ freq truyền thống ở đây đơn giản vì sự thay đổi doppler quá lớn ...
Spacey

1
Nó phụ thuộc. Đối với liên lạc kỹ thuật số, bạn thường quan tâm nhất đến dịch chuyển Doppler của mình so với bất kỳ tích hợp phát hiện nào bạn sẽ thực hiện; ví dụ: tỷ lệ bù tần số với tốc độ ký hiệu của bạn. Nếu phần bù là một phần đáng kể của tỷ lệ ký hiệu, thì nó phải được xem xét. Thật khó để đưa ra một câu trả lời phổ quát; Tôi chỉ có thể nhắc lại rằng đó là một chức năng của các yêu cầu chức năng của người nhận. Một phương pháp mà tôi đã sử dụng trước đây là loại bỏ bù tần số hàng loạt trên cơ sở khối (giả sử nó không thay đổi quá nhanh), sau đó loại bỏ mọi phần dư bằng PLL.
Jason R
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.